* '''[http://forums.mozillazine.org/viewtopic.php?f=40&t=2834855 Firefox & Thunderbird Add-on Converter for SeaMonkey]'''
* '''[http://forums.mozillazine.org/viewtopic.php?f=40&t=2834855 Firefox & Thunderbird Add-on Converter for SeaMonkey]'''
* This tool goes a little further beyond simply modifying install.rdf - it also identifies a few more other things in the code that are Firefox or Thunderbird specific and attempts to change them. Of course, not all extensions can be ported so easily to SeaMonkey since there's only so much an automated tool like that can do.<p>Add-on Converter for SeaMonkey: [http://addonconverter.fotokraina.com/ http://addonconverter.fotokraina.com/]

* {{Bug|1060858}} Ghostery 5.3.1 dropped support for SeaMonkey. Ghostery depends on the Addon-SDK. Since the SDK has been rewritten to support Firefox Australis, Ghostery no longer works for SeaMonkey. See [http://forums.mozillazine.org/viewtopic.php?f=40&t=2822105 discussion thread on mozillazine]
* {{Bug|1060858}} Ghostery 5.3.1 dropped support for SeaMonkey. Ghostery depends on the Addon-SDK. Since the SDK has been rewritten to support Firefox Australis, Ghostery no longer works for SeaMonkey. See [http://forums.mozillazine.org/viewtopic.php?f=40&t=2822105 discussion thread on mozillazine]
** [Ratty] I've contacted the Ghostery people (bmcdermott) and the addon-SDK people. The Addon-SDK has been updated ({{Bug|1071048}} so now Ghostery works on SeaMonkey trunk builds. The Addon-SDK is uplifted to mozilla-central every few weeks. Once this is done I'll try to get the Ghostery patch uplifted to -aurora and -beta. Lemon Juice has been [http://forums.mozillazine.org/viewtopic.php?p=13787129#p13787129 investigating] other SDK based addons and so far the news is encouraging. [https://addons.mozilla.org/addon/qrcoder/ QrCodeR] can work in SeaMonkey by setting a SeaMonkey compatibility flag on three modules context-menu.js, selection.js and panel.js. Investigation continues!
